    FYI, I received my Target card and notice there was a phone # to request additional cards.

    I requested one for my son. She asked if I want him as an authorized user or joint. I said joint and to my surprise she only asked for his name. No SSN, etc. That's it.

    He has no credit, but now he's a joint own mine. They ordered his card with his name while I was on the phone. That will help him to build his own credit.

    Just thought someone else could use this info.

    When I moved to a new place and ordered telephone service, they wanted SSN. I said no because you can order over the phone and not give out your SSN (if you do it by Internet then you must give SSN). So, they had me fax them a copy of two IDs--I used old state ID & passport--to do the verification for the phone service. I noticed on my TU and Equifax reports that the phone company placed a hard inquiry for their "Welcome Center"!!
